Wed 12 Dec 2001Man says he may challenge freeze on €300,000
Bank of Ireland has frozen the Spanish bank account of a Dublin man who was credited with almost £250,000 by mistake during a foreign exchange transaction. The bank says it will now take further legal action to recover the full amount transferred in error to the account of Mr David Hickey last month.
Mr Hickey, a father of three grown children who emigrated with his wife to begin a new life on a Spanish olive farm, said last night he knew nothing about the freezing order and, if it existed, he would fight it in court.
